DOMESTIC NEWS.

The Railroad War.

New York, May 6.—The railroad controversy has not taken any more definite shape within a day or two, and the belief is generally expressed by railroad men that there will not be an open rupture. On the other hand some freight agents state, though no acknowledged cutting had been done, it was generally known that large special reductions were constantly made.
